Who Are We?  

The Toro Company (TTC) has delivered market-leading, innovative products and outstanding customer care for more than 100 years. With over 11,000 employees worldwide, TTC is headquartered in Bloomington, Minnesota, USA.

Our company designs and manufactures turf maintenance equipment; turf irrigation systems; landscape and lighting products; snow and ice management solutions; agricultural irrigation systems; rental, specialty and underground construction equipment; and residential turf and snow equipment. We market and sell TTC products worldwide through a network of distributors, dealers, mass retailers, hardware retailers, equipment rental center and home centers—as well as online direct to end users.

What Will You Do?

In order to grow and build a successful career with The Toro Company, you will be responsible for:

  • Operational excellence and lean transformation activities including time studies, line transformations, process mapping, value stream analysis

  • Lead continuous improvement projects using Lean methodologies, such as 5S, Kaizen, and Value Stream Mapping, to enhance operational efficiency

  • Standardized work development and lean daily management system support.

  • Collaborate with production teams to implement Lean tools such as visual management, standard work, and error-proofing.

  • Assist with the design and implementation of production floor layouts to enhance efficiency and reduce waste

  • Document current and future state processes and help develop training materials.

  • Participate in daily Gemba walks and contribute observations and suggestions.

  • Prepare reports and presentations to communicate findings and recommendations
